Fix up start/end dates and display them in a more friendly way.
[arvados.git] / apps / workbench / config / routes.rb
index e93fa42fc3f079db514286ec8fd957fd6ae2e636..376934e91b8b1835c54866f0b5364eb315c9fa21 100644 (file)
@@ -1,4 +1,13 @@
 ArvadosWorkbench::Application.routes.draw do
+  themes_for_rails
+
+  resources :keep_disks
+  resources :user_agreements
+  post '/user_agreements/sign' => 'user_agreements#sign'
+  get '/user_agreements/signatures' => 'user_agreements#signatures'
+  resources :nodes
+  resources :humans
+  resources :traits
   resources :api_client_authorizations
   resources :repositories
   resources :virtual_machines
@@ -10,6 +19,7 @@ ArvadosWorkbench::Application.routes.draw do
   resources :users do
     get 'home', :on => :member
     get 'welcome', :on => :collection
+    get 'activity', :on => :collection
   end
   resources :logs
   resources :factory_jobs
@@ -17,10 +27,13 @@ ArvadosWorkbench::Application.routes.draw do
   resources :groups
   resources :specimens
   resources :pipeline_templates
-  resources :pipeline_instances
+  resources :pipeline_instances do
+    get 'compare', on: :collection
+  end
   resources :links
   match '/collections/graph' => 'collections#graph'
   resources :collections
+  get '/collections/:uuid/*file' => 'collections#show_file', :format => false
   root :to => 'users#welcome'
 
   # Send unroutable requests to an arbitrary controller